چکیده انگلیسی
A new unsaturated poly (ester-amide) viz phthalic anhydride-maleic anhydride-hexane diamine-ethylene glycol-neopentylene glycol copolymer was prepared by melt polycondensation and characterized after sealed end with benzyl alcohol. Mechanical properties and degradation behavior of the cross-linked unsaturated poly (ester-amide) were measured. Moreover, the hydrolysis behavior of cross-linked unsaturated poly (ester-amide) in 1.0Â mol/L NaOH standard solution at room temperature was also studied. At the same time, preliminary biocompatibility under mice skin was evaluated. All the preliminary results suggested that the copolymer might be a potential bone internal fixation material.
